You only need the relay to disconnect battery from ESC, so there is no parasitic drain while you do not use your system, rest of your low current electronics can be interrupted by switch (on relay coil input) or by relay itself (on ESC input). Just try not to go over half of the switch rating, they usually do not live long on max current.kejanostra said:Then otherwise, I hesitate between circuit breaker 100A and that:

You have actually Low V and high Current setup. Cables participating in power transmission should be accordingly gauged, it means + and - from battery to ESC (you may know but on your picture -(negative) should go directly to ESC, not crossing thin step down converter traces).kejanostra said:Thus, how you say Parabellum, I have to put the wires closer possible of the battery?That's boring, Because I wanted to put everything switch etc., on handlebars to be comfortable.
